Originally Posted by Guava
As a rule of thumb, unless you are 'allergic' to Japanese food, the Japanese menu is the way to go on JL First. And if you want the caviar from the Western menu, you can ask the FA to bring it along with your Japanese course, both NH and JL FA were more than happy to do that on request.
No more caviar on either menu for NH !
